Facing a New Age

Country: USA, Language: English, 32 mins

  • Director: Austen Hoogen
  • Producer: Jason Ganwich; Austen Hoogen

The(ir) Blurb...

Aging is a fact that we all must face. But when the Stonewall generation starts to face retirement, are they free to live their lives openly gay? Or are they forced back into a closet they thought they had destroyed forty years before? 'Facing a New Age' explores both the issues facing gay men as they age in a population of youth-and-beauty worshipers and the reality of thinking about retiring openly gay in a society still struggling with equal rights and civil liberties.
